Useful For

Evaluating possible legionellosis (Legionnaires disease, Pontiac fever, extrapulmonary legionella infection caused by Legionella pneumophila)

Clinical Information

Legionella pneumophila may cause pulmonary disease in normal and immunocompetent individuals. The disease may occur sporadically in the form of community acquired pneumonia or as an epidemic. Pneumonia (often referred to as Legionnaires disease) occurs more frequently in individuals who are severely immunosuppressed; however, a milder form of the illness, Pontiac fever, is more prevalent in normal hosts. Extrapulmonary infection with L pneumophila is rare. Legionnaires disease, Pontiac fever, and extrapulmonary infection have been collectively referred to as legionellosis.

 

Approximately 85% of the documented cases of legionellosis have been caused by L pneumophila. Serogroups 1 and 6 of L pneumophila, by themselves, account for up to 75% of cases of legionellosis.

 

The definitive diagnosis of L pneumophila is made by isolation of the organism on specialized culture medium (buffered charcoal yeast extract agar) or detection by a nucleic acid amplification test. In the absence of invasive procedures (eg, bronchial alveolar lavage), evaluation of patient urine samples for L pneumophila serotype 1 antigen may be useful. Testing for antibodies to L pneumophila may be helpful to establish prior exposure or infection, however, does not differentiate between acute and past infection.
